Inari is the SEEDesign™ company. We embrace the diversity and complexity of nature in every aspect of our business to drive innovation – to push the boundaries of what is possible. Through our unrivaled technology platform, Inari uses predictive design and advanced multiplex gene editing to develop step-change products. We are taking a nature positive approach to unlock the full potential of seed that will transform the food system. The results will lead to more productive acres delivering value creation for farmers and a more sustainable future for our planet.

Our success is dependent on great minds, collaborating to generate bright ideas and deliver exceptional outcomes.

We have over 300 employees, with research sites in Cambridge, MA (USA) and Ghent (Belgium), as well as a product development site in West Lafayette, IN (USA). About the role…. 

We are looking for a dynamic, self-motivated and proactive Platform Lead to join our Science Platform in support of Inari’s mission to develop 21st century solutions to address global food challenges. Inari’s Science Platform operates at our two research sites in Cambridge MA (USA) and Ghent (Belgium) and serves as the backbone for high-quality experimental execution to support our scientific projects. The Platform is organized around core activities which enables the project of our Science Portfolio. These activities range across molecular cloning, plant transformation, molecular characterization, genomics, greenhouse operations, phenotyping and computational analysis, as well as developing new activities based on needs. Each core activity cluster is managed by an Operations Lead who ensures the coordination, quality, and execution of these activities.  

As a Platform Lead at Inari’s Ghent (Belgium) site, you oversee all the platform activities onsite and you are responsible for the further improvement or establishment of new activities. Moreover, you will collaborate with the Cambridge (USA) site Platform Lead to ensure optimal use of the services and skills across the Science Platform. The Science Platform is a broad interdisciplinary team, excellent communication and people management skills are essential for this role.  

The position is based in Ghent Belgium and reports to a member of the science leadership team.
